A proposal built around the service you want to offer.
Start with the journeys that matter to your customers. We’ll work through the channel, native experiences, connected systems and service coverage so you can review the scope and commercial terms together.
The customer experience
Describe the task from its entry point to the completed result. Include native content, forms, appointments, Wallet, payments and authentication wherever they are part of that journey.
The operation behind it
Bring expected conversation demand, business identities, locations and service hours. Define where AI helps, which requests go to a person and what support your team needs to operate the service.
The systems to connect
Identify the booking, commerce, identity and customer systems involved. Include the work to connect them, migrate existing journeys and maintain the integration after launch.
The commercial terms
Review the quoted usage units, currency, platform access, commitments and included support. A proposal should make the billing basis and the responsibilities on each side clear.
Compare the cost of completing the same task.
Use a common service brief when comparing providers. A channel connection, an automated answer and a completed customer request can involve different work, so compare proposals against the journey your team will actually run.
Bring a concrete example
For a studio booking, include the entry point, native time picker, connection to current availability, confirmed appointment, Wallet pass and support when plans change. Ask each provider to show that same experience and explain the commercial scope behind it.
